Armed Robbery Suspect Fires at Officers in Charlotte Pursuit

Charlotte-Mecklenburg Police Department (CMPD) detectives are actively investigating an armed robbery and subsequent vehicle pursuit that occurred in the early hours of Friday, February 6, 2026. The incident escalated when the suspect allegedly fired shots at pursuing officers.

Officers responded to an armed robbery call shortly after 3:20 a.m. in the 500 block of Summit Avenue. Upon locating the suspect vehicle, officers attempted a traffic stop, but the vehicle fled. During the pursuit, officers reported hearing gunfire directed at them from the fleeing vehicle. The suspect vehicle ultimately crashed in the 3600 block of Morris Field Drive. One suspect attempted to flee on foot but was apprehended with the assistance of K-9 units.

The suspect, identified as Christopher Jaiquan Chisholm, 23, was transported to the Law Enforcement Center for questioning. Following his interview, Chisholm was transferred to the Mecklenburg County Sheriff’s Office. He faces a comprehensive list of charges, including Attempted First Degree Murder, six counts of Assault on a Law Enforcement Officer with a Firearm, Felony Flee/Elude Arrest, Robbery with a Dangerous Weapon, Larceny of a Motor Vehicle, and Firearm by Felon. Fortunately, no officers were injured, and no police vehicles were struck by gunfire during the incident. Officers did not discharge their service weapons. The investigation into this case remains active and ongoing, with Chisholm’s next court date set for February 9.

Atlanta Falcons Player James Pearce Jr. Arrested in Florida

In a separate development, Atlanta Falcons outside linebacker James Pearce Jr., a Charlotte native, was arrested on Saturday, February 7, 2026, in Florida. He faces multiple felony charges, including two counts of aggravated battery with a deadly weapon, one count of aggravated stalking, and one count of fleeing or eluding police with lights or siren.

The arrest stemmed from a reported dispute between a male and female. Pearce allegedly fled the scene and subsequently crashed his vehicle while being pursued by authorities. He was taken to the Turner Guilford Knight Correctional Center, and as of the latest reports, no bail has been set. Reports indicate that the alleged dispute involved Los Angeles Sparks forward Rickea Jackson. Pearce was a No. 26 overall pick in the 2025 NFL draft, with the Falcons having traded up to select him.
